ISLAMABAD (APP - UrduPoint) The Federal Minister for Petroleum Ali Pervaiz Malik, chairing the Committee on Petroleum Pricing, held a meeting on Thursday to review the petroleum pricing framework. The committee discussed ways to make fuel pricing more transparent and predictable, while safeguarding consumers from sudden price fluctuations.

Key Decisions:

  • Diesel Pricing: Approved guiding principles for rule-based intervention during emergencies, outlining triggers and corrective measures.
  • Petrol Pricing: Reviewed recommendations for the petrol pricing formula, aiming for petrol deregulation by June 2027. This would ensure a gradual shift to competitive market-based pricing.
  • IFEM Mechanism: Agreed on a revised methodology for calculating Independent Fuel Price Index (IFEM) and directed OGRA to complete FY26 audit by CY26 end.
  • OMCs Performance: Directed OGRA to submit recommendations on consolidating and improving the performance of existing Oil Marketing Companies (OMCs), focusing on best practices and technology adoption.
  • Price Stabilization Fund: Instead of a stabilization fund, the committee concluded that maintaining adequate fuel reserves would be more suitable given the impending market deregulation.

Next Steps:

  • A subcommittee headed by Naeem Ghauri will meet with the Chairman FBR to review taxation policies in light of changing market dynamics.

The meeting attended by other committee members, representatives from OGRA, FBR, Finance Division, KPMG, and officials from the Petroleum Division.
